Почему заголовок таблицы важен — и как его правильно сделать
Заголовок таблицы в Microsoft Excel — это не просто надпись сверху. Он выполняет сразу три критичные функции: организует данные (позволяет быстро понять, что хранится в столбцах), упрощает навигацию (особенно в больших файлах с сотнями строк) и улучшает восприятие (визуально отделяет шапку от основного контента). Без правильно оформленного заголовка даже простая таблица с 10 строками превращается в хаос из цифр — пользователю приходится каждый раз вспоминать, что означает "Столбец D".
В этой статье разберём все актуальные способы создания заголовков в Excel 2023 и более ранних версиях, включая скрытые фишки: от базового объединения ячеек до автоматического заполнения шапки через Power Query. Особое внимание уделим закреплению заголовков (чтобы они не скрывались при прокрутке) и динамическим заголовкам, которые обновляются при изменении данных. Все методы протестированы на Windows 11 и macOS Ventura — различия в интерфейсе будем отмечать отдельно.
Способ 1: Простое объединение ячеек для заголовка
Самый очевидный (но не всегда правильный!) способ создать заголовок — объединить несколько ячеек в верхней строке. Это работает, если у вас одноуровневая шапка (например, "Отчёт по продажам за январь 2026"). Для многоуровневых заголовков (с подкатегориями) этот метод приведёт к проблемам при сортировке — об этом расскажем в следующем разделе.
Как объединить ячейки для заголовка:
- 📌 Выделите диапазон ячеек, который должен стать заголовком (например,
A1:D1). - 🔧 На вкладке
Главнаянайдите группуВыравниваниеи нажмитеОбъединить и поместить в центре. - 🎨 Введите текст заголовка и отформатируйте его: увеличьте шрифт (рекомендуем
14-16 пт), выберите жирный начертание (Ctrl+B) и примените заливку цвета.
⚠️ Внимание: Объединённые ячейки могут создать проблемы при:
- 📊 Сортировке данных (Excel будет игнорировать объединённые ячейки как часть диапазона).
- 🔄 Использовании функций
ВПРилиИНДЕКС— они не распознают объединённые области. - 📱 Просмотре на мобильных устройствах (в Excel для Android/iOS объединённые ячейки иногда отображаются криво).
Способ 2: Многоуровневые заголовки без объединения ячеек
Если ваша таблица имеет сложную структуру (например, "Продажи → По регионам → По менеджерам"), объединять ячейки нельзя. Вместо этого используйте иерархическое форматирование:
- Создайте столько строк, сколько уровней заголовков нужно (например, 2 строки для двух уровней).
- В первой строке укажите основные категории (например, "Продажи", "Затраты"), во второй — подкатегории ("Январь", "Февраль").
- Примените
Условное форматирование(вкладкаГлавная), чтобы визуально отделить уровни: например, для первого уровня установите тёмно-серый фон, для второго — светло-серый.
Пример правильной структуры:
| Отчёт по продажам (2026) | |||
|---|---|---|---|
| Регион | Менеджер | Январь | Февраль |
| Москва | Иванов | 1 200 000 ₽ | 1 350 000 ₽ |
| СПб | Петров | 950 000 ₽ | 1 100 000 ₽ |
Все уровни визуально отличаются (цвет/шрифт)
Нет объединённых ячеек в шапке
Заголовки не содержат данных (только описания)
Ширина столбцов подогнана под содержимое-->
⚠️ Внимание: Если вы экспортируете такую таблицу в PDF или печатаете, проверьте параметр Повторять заголовки в настройках печати (вкладка Разметка страницы). Иначе на каждой странице будут печататься только данные без шапки.
Способ 3: Закрепление заголовков при прокрутке
Одна из самых раздражающих проблем в Excel — когда при прокрутке таблицы вниз заголовки "уезжают" за пределы экрана, и приходится постоянно возвращаться вверх. Решение — закрепить области:
- Выделите строку под заголовком (например, если заголовок в строке 1, выделите строку 2).
- Перейдите на вкладку
Види нажмитеЗакрепить области → Закрепить верхнюю строку. - Для закрепления и строк, и столбцов (например, чтобы первая строка и первый столбец всегда оставались видимыми) выделите ячейку
B2и выберитеЗакрепить области → Закрепить области.
🔹 Как отменить закрепление: Вернитесь на вкладку Вид и выберите Снять закрепление областей.
Постоянно, это моя первая настройка
Иногда, когда работаю с большими таблицами
Раньше не знал(а) про эту функцию
Не использую — мне не нужно-->
⚠️ Внимание: Закрепление областей не сохраняется при экспорте в CSV или Google Sheets. Если вы делитесь файлом с коллегами, которые используют Google Таблицы, им придётся закреплять заголовки заново через меню Вид → Закрепить.
Способ 4: Автоматическое создание заголовков через "Таблицы Excel"
Если вы преобразуете свой диапазон в умную таблицу Excel (функция Вставка → Таблица или сочетание Ctrl+T), программа автоматически:
- 🎯 Выделит первую строку как заголовок (её можно будет переименовать прямо в таблице).
- 🔍 Добавит фильтры (стрелочки ▼) для быстрой сортировки по каждому столбцу.
- 📊 Поддержит автоматическое расширение при добавлении новых строк/столбцов.
Преимущества такого подхода:
- ✅ Заголовки автоматически закрепляются при прокрутке (если включена функция
Вид → Закрепить области). - ✅ Формулы в столбцах копируются автоматически при добавлении новых строк.
- ✅ Можно использовать структурированные ссылки в формулах (например,
=СУММ(Таблица1[Продажи])вместо=СУММ(B2:B100)).
Как переименовать таблицу Excel?
По умолчанию таблицы называются "Таблица1", "Таблица2" и т.д. Чтобы переименовать:
1. Кликните внутри таблицы.
2. Перейдите на вкладку Конструктор (появляется только при выделении таблицы).
3. В поле Имя таблицы (слева) введите новое имя (например, "Продажи_2026").
4. Нажмите Enter.
Имя таблицы не должно содержать пробелов или специальных символов (разрешены только буквы, цифры и знак подчёркивания "_").
⚠️ Внимание: Если вы удалите строку с заголовком в умной таблице, Excel автоматически перенесёт заголовок на строку выше. Это может привести к потере данных, если в этой строке были важные ячейки. Всегда проверяйте содержимое перед удалением!
Способ 5: Динамические заголовки с формулами
Иногда заголовок таблицы должен обновляться автоматически — например, если он содержит текущую дату ("Отчёт на 15 мая 2026") или суммарное значение ("Итого продаж: 12 450 000 ₽"). Для этого используйте комбинацию текста и формул:
- В ячейке заголовка (например,
A1) введите:
= "Отчёт на " & ТЕКСТ(СЕГОДНЯ(); "dd mmmm yyyy") - Для подстановки значений из других ячеек используйте конкатенацию (
&):
= "Итого продаж: " & ТЕКСТ(СУММ(B2:B100); "[>999999] # ##0,, \"млн ₽\"; # ##0 \"тыс ₽\"")
Пример динамического заголовка с формулой:
| = "Продажи за " & B1 & " (" & СУММ(C2:C100) & " ед.)" | ||
|---|---|---|
| Дата | Менеджер | Количество |
| 01.05.2026 | Иванов | 15 |
| 02.05.2026 | Петров | 23 |
🔹 Как обновить динамический заголовок: Если формула не пересчитывается автоматически, нажмите F9 или перейдите на вкладку Формулы → Вычислить лист.
Распространённые ошибки и как их избежать
Даже опытные пользователи Excel допускают ошибки при работе с заголовками. Вот топ-5 проблем и их решения:
- Заголовки не печатаются на каждой странице.
Решение: Перейдите на вкладку
Разметка страницы→Печать заголовкови укажите строки для повторения. - Текст в заголовке обрезается при объединении ячеек.
Решение: Увеличьте высоту строки или уменьшите шрифт. Для многострочного текста используйте
Alt+Enterдля переноса. - Фильтры не работают после преобразования в таблицу.
Решение: Убедитесь, что в заголовках нет объединённых ячеек или пустых строк. Пересоздайте таблицу (
Ctrl+T). - Заголовки не закрепляются при прокрутке.
Решение: Проверьте, что выделили правильную строку перед закреплением (не заголовок, а строку под ним!).
- Формулы в заголовках не обновляются.
Решение: Включите автоматический пересчёт:
Формулы → Параметры вычислений → Автоматически.
⚠️ Внимание: Если вы импортируете данные из внешних источников (например, из 1С или SQL), заголовки могут дублироваться или содержать технические символы (например, #N/A). Всегда проверяйте первую строку после импорта и при необходимости очищайте её функцией =ПОДСТАВИТЬ().
FAQ: Ответы на частые вопросы
Можно ли сделать заголовок таблицы на нескольких языках?
Да, но лучше использовать один из двух подходов:
- Двухстрочный заголовок: В первой строке — название на русском, во второй — перевод (например, "Продажи / Sales").
- Условное форматирование: Создайте выпадающий список с языками и используйте функцию
=ЕСЛИ()для подстановки нужного варианта.
⚠️ Избегайте объединения ячеек для многоязычных заголовков — это усложнит сортировку.
Как скопировать заголовок таблицы в другой файл без потери форматирования?
Используйте специальную вставку:
- Выделите заголовок и скопируйте (
Ctrl+C). - В новом файле кликните правой кнопкой по ячейке
A1и выберитеСпециальная вставка → Форматы(значок кисти). - Затем повторите вставку, выбрав
Значения.
Это сохранит и текст, и оформление.
Почему при экспорте в PDF заголовки отображаются криво?
Проблема обычно связана с:
- Объединёнными ячейками (PDF может некорректно их интерпретировать).
- Слишком большим шрифтом (уменьшите до
12-14 пт). - Полями страницы (установите
Файл → Печать → Без полей).
Решение: Перед экспортом преобразуйте таблицу в диапазон (Конструктор → Преобразовать в диапазон) и проверьте предварительный просмотр (Ctrl+F2).
Как сделать заголовок таблицы кликабельным (с гиперссылкой)?summary>
Добавьте гиперссылку через:
- Выделите ячейку с заголовком.
- Нажмите
Ctrl+K или правая кнопка → Ссылка.
- В поле
Адрес введите URL или выберите место в документе (например, другую таблицу).
🔹 Чтобы ссылка не портила внешний вид, установите для неё тот же цвет, что и у текста заголовка.
Ctrl+K или правая кнопка → Ссылка.Адрес введите URL или выберите место в документе (например, другую таблицу).Можно ли автоматически нумеровать заголовки в большом файле?
Да, с помощью макроса VBA:
- Нажмите
Alt+F11, чтобы открыть редактор VBA. - Вставьте новый модуль (
Insert → Module) и добавьте код:
Sub NumberHeaders()
Dim ws As Worksheet
Dim i As Integer
Set ws = ActiveSheet
For i = 1 To ws.UsedRange.Columns.Count
ws.Cells(1, i).Value = "Col " & i
Next i
End Sub
Запустите макрос (F5), и все ячейки в первой строке будут пронумерованы как "Col 1", "Col 2" и т.д.